Since Marvel Ultimate Alliance 3: The Black Order is a Nintendo Switch exclusive, save editing requires a modded console to extract and re-inject save data. While a dedicated "one-click" save editor for MUA3 is less common than for its PC predecessors, you can use specialized tools and pre-made save files to achieve similar results. 1. Extract Your Save Data
To edit your save, you first need to pull it from your Switch using a homebrew tool like Checkpoint or JKSV.
Prerequisite: A Nintendo Switch running custom firmware (CFW) like Atmosphere. Steps: Launch your save manager (e.g., Checkpoint) on your Switch.
Highlight Marvel Ultimate Alliance 3 and select New to create a backup of your current save. Power off your Switch and insert the SD card into your PC. 2. Editing Options Once the files are on your PC, you have two primary routes:
Option A: Using Pre-Modded Save FilesInstead of manual editing, many players download a "0% Save File" that has everything unlocked but no story progress.
What's included: Every character (including DLC), all costumes, and maxed-out S.H.I.E.L.D Depot items.
Where to find: Community hubs like Reddit's r/MAU3 often share updated save files for current game versions (e.g., v4.0.1).
Option B: Manual Hex EditingFor specific changes like currency or XP, you can use a hex editor (like HxD) on your exported save file. Common Edits:
Currency: Search for your current Shield Token or Credit amount in hex to locate the value and increase it to 999,999,999.
Note: Manual editing is risky and can easily corrupt the file; always keep a backup of the original. 3. Re-Inject the Modified Save After editing or replacing the file on your PC: marvel ultimate alliance 3 save editor
Place the modified save file back into the corresponding backup folder on your SD card.
Re-insert the SD card into your Switch and launch your save manager. Select the modified backup and choose Restore. Launch the game; your changes should now be active. 4. Alternative: Real-Time Cheats

Atmosphere/NX Cheats: For those with custom firmware, text-based cheat codes (often found on GitHub) are frequently used instead of a dedicated editor. These can provide infinite ISO-8 dust, max currency, or instant level-ups during gameplay. Why Players Seek Save Editors
The Grind: MUA3 is notorious for its steep difficulty spikes and the hundreds of hours required to max out a roster of over 50 characters.
ISO-8 Management: The ISO-8 system is complex and RNG-heavy; an editor allows players to "craft" the perfect gems without endless farming.
Difficulty Unlocks: High-tier characters like Thanos (Infinite) are locked behind the Shadow of Doom DLC on Ultimate difficulty, which can be inaccessible to casual players. Risks and Considerations
Online Bans: Using modified save files or active cheats while connected to Nintendo Switch Online services carries a high risk of a permanent console ban.
Data Corruption: Manually editing hex values in a save file without a dedicated GUI tool often leads to corrupted data. It is highly recommended to use the Nintendo Switch Cloud Save feature (if not banned) or local backups before attempting any modifications.

The short answer is No.
You cannot run a save editor on a "Stock" (unmodified) Switch because Nintendo encrypts save files with a console-unique key. Without homebrew to dump the save (bypassing the encryption), the editor cannot read the data.
Alternative: Some online services offer "Save File Sharing" – downloading a 100% completed save from another user. However, this still requires a modded Switch to inject that save file. For the average user on Switch Firmware 16.0+ with a patched motherboard, grinding is your only legal option.
